## CI Note: ThanksQuill Mailer Failures

New folks: if the donation-receipt mailer job fails on the template step, it's almost always the sandbox mail relay being asleep. Retry once before digging in. Real failures log a render diff artifact — check that first. Every run stamps its artifacts with the trace token shown below.

session token of kahag-bawip = htk6_729d08

// Circuit breaker threshold for the Marrowgate upstream API.
// Heads up: Marrowgate gets flaky around their nightly reindex, so we
// trip after 5 consecutive failures and hold open for 90 seconds.
// Don't lower this without checking with the platform folks first —
// last time someone set it to 2, half of Fernhollow's dashboards
// went dark for an afternoon. Tuned against the canary run whose
// trace token sits just below.

build token for kaweg-tagag: htk6_c63a6b

## 3.8.2 — Changed defaults

Fixed the Quillbank session-token refresh bug: tokens expiring mid-request no longer drop the session. Default refresh window widened and clock-skew tolerance added. Contractors: no code changes needed on your side, but local setups using the old defaults will log warnings until updated. Restart your dev instance after pulling. The service now defaults to the values below.

config for kahag-tafop:
WENWYN_PIN=7412
WENWYN_TENANT=fenion
WENWYN_METRICS_HOST=metrics.wenwyn.zemvarnet.local
WENWYN_SEAL=seal_cafee3b9
WENWYN_STANDBY_TEAM=praox